#1. HootSuite
The first application in the list is HootSuite. The application offers various interesting platforms as well as dynamic features and wide range of settings to the users. HootSuite will allow you to monitor some popular networks while post to them at the same time. With the application, it will be possible for you to post and monitor either business pages or personal profiles on Twitter, Facebook, LinkedIn, and much more at once.

#4. SocialOomph
SocialOomph will work best if you use it to manage your Twitter account along with LinkedIn, RSS feeds, Tumblr, and Pinterest for free. With the application, it will be easier for you to make a schedule for your tweets, shorten URLs, create unlimited numbers of profile account, promote your profiles, track keywords, purge your direct message inbox, and much more for free. But, if you choose the premium account that will require you to pay for every two weeks, you will get more include quality users worth following, automated DMs, follow – backs, and more.

#5. IFTTT
One of the social media accounts management applications in the list is IFTTT. It stands for “IF This Then That” to help you create your automated actions which are called as “recipes”. In this way, you do not need to manage your multiple accounts by yourself. With the application, you do not need to do things manually anymore if you want to store all of your Instagram photos to your Dropbox account’s public folder since ITFFF will do that for you. Interestingly, there is no limitation on how much recipes you want to build with the application.
